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3531 186 71328362711 173815544
08 128556
08 128556
59 112 588527398
All about undefined
Interested in learning more?
08 128556
59 112 588527398
See more
401646 822 752
6843486087 22317675 74
See more
48 766990
06 86294 0502 788
See more